Can You Get Your Real Estate License With A Dui. The Texas Real Estate Commission or TREC decides who does or doesnt get a real estate license. Since real estate agents drive buyers around to look at homes a recent DUI can be a deal breaker licensing-wise. A DUI can cause problems but its not automatic.
